AI Summary
- Amends section 30-16 of Connecticut general statutes to expand beer manufacturer permit holder sales authority
- Allows brewery permit holders to sell up to 24 liters of beer per person per day in sealed bottles or sealed containers for off-premises consumption
- Permits breweries to conduct retail sales of larger-format beer cans and bottles directly to consumers
- Referred to Connecticut General Assembly Committee on General Law during January 2019 session
- Introduced by Representative Delnicki (14th District)
